Quantity: a set of seven pieces

Weight: about 2327g

Era: late 1980s

Process: raw tea

Tea factory: Menghai Tea Factory

Storage: dry warehouse

 

(Melodious and mellow, full of tea flavor) This lot is 88 green cake, which is a special batch of green cakes produced by Menghai Tea Factory in the late 1980s with the 7542 formula. Its unique aged fragrance is its main feature. This tea cake is stored in a dry warehouse. The cake is complete and the tea fragrance is bursting. The fat tea leaves are the inside. The tea cake has a strong tea flavor and the tea flavor is infinite, but it does not lose the natural taste of Pu'er. It is durable and still has a melodious taste, which is highly sought after by collectors. The 88 green cake in 7542 can be said to be a wonder in Pu'er. In the 1990s, when cooked tea was popular in Hong Kong, it reversed the mainstream values ​​and insisted on being stored in dry warehouses until now. Its tea base is of high quality and the age is sufficient, resulting in the 88 green cake in 7542 in mainland China, Taiwan and Hong Kong. Now it has become one of the star teas that everyone is chasing in the market. 7542 green cake is the green cake with the largest output of Menghai Tea Factory. The 7542 tea surface is properly blended, and the tea base is still blended in the old route of traditional 7542. The inner tea is five to eight grade leaf tea, combined with three and four grade young buds and leaves for sprinkling on the surface, with few yellow leaves on the bottom cover and sprinkled on the surface, the tea leaves are plump and of high grade, with moderate tightness, the surface tea is dark and moist with tea hairs, the heart tea is strong, the leaf base is soft and thick, the cake shape is first-class, the blending is proper, and the ingredients are sufficient. It is deeply favored by the market and is praised by the market as a standard product for judging Pu'er raw tea (green cake).
